оновлюємо roundcube

Час не стоїть на місці і програми оновлюються теж, з'являються нові фічі, виправляються баги.

Всім тим хто користується веб інтерфейсом RoundCube раджу не чекати оновлень пакетів synology, а оновлюватися самим, тим більше що це не складно.


  • Зробіть попередньо бекап папки config або краще взагалі всієї папки rouncube. щоб потім була можливість безболісно відкотити все назад.
  • Скопіюйте всі файли з архіву з заміною файлів і з дотриманням структури папок.
  • Відкрийте файл конфігурації

    в районі 350 рядка знайдіть:

    Код: Виділити все $ rcmail_config # 91; 'enable_installer' # 93; = False;

    поміняйте значення на true. це дозволить запуск інсталятора.
  • запускаємо інсталяцію

    відкрийте в браузері сторінку

    у нас йде процес оновлення і ми переходимо відразу до пункту 3, пропускаючи Create config

    а ось Test config видав помилку, все правильно в новій версії додалися додаткові поля.
    Виправити це можна двома способами
    • можна перейти до пункту 2 і створити новий конфіг-файл за допомогою генератора
    • для акуратних користувачів, щоб не порушувати налаштування synology просто виправимо вручну старийц конфиг, див. наступний пункт.

  • Оновлюємо файл конфігурації

    Код: Виділити все // Log IMAP conversation to / Imap or to syslog
    $ Rcmail_config # 91; 'imap_debug' # 93; = False;

    Код: Виділити все // Log LDAP conversation to / Ldap or to syslog
    $ Rcmail_config # 91; 'ldap_debug' # 93; = False;

    Код: Виділити все // Minimal value of user's 'keep_alive' setting (in seconds)
    // Must be less than 'session_lifetime'
    $ Rcmail_config # 91; 'min_keep_alive' # 93; = 60;

    Код: Виділити все // If true, after message delete / move, the next message will be displayed
    $ Rcmail_config # 91; 'display_next' # 93; = FALSE;

    Код: Виділити все // If true, messages list will be sorted by message index instead of message date
    $ Rcmail_config # 91; 'index_sort' # 93; = TRUE;


  • Отже, коли у нас все пройшло на відмінно можна вважати установку закінченою
  • І залишилося тільки видалити папку installer і в конфіги виправити назад

    Код: Виділити все $ rcmail_config # 91; 'enable_installer' # 93; = False;

    Схожі статті